Reverse description A faithful rendition of William Dyce's celebrated reverse design from the 1847 Victorian Gothic Crown, featuring the quartered royal arms arranged in a cruciform pattern within an ornate Gothic shield. The quarters display the three passant guardant lions of England (quarters one and four), the rampant lion of Scotland (quarter two), and the Irish harp (quarter three), with the central escutcheon bearing the arms of Hanover replaced by a Tudor rose. The elaborate Gothic cross dividing the shield is richly ornamented with floral and architectural tracery in high relief. A crowned royal shield surmounts the design, and the entire composition is encircled by the Garter motto 'HONI SOIT QUI MAL Y PENSE' on a decorated bordure. The outer legend in blackened Gothic script reads 'TUEATUR UNITA DEUS' above and 'ANNO DOM MDCCCXLVII' below.
Reverse script Log in to see details
Reverse lettering tueatur unita deus HONI SOIT QUI MAL Y PENSE anno dom mdcccxlvii
(Translation: May God protect this Union Shame on he who thinks evil on it In the year of our Lord 1847)
